Why does QR3X need market-specific guidance?

Hospitality markets differ in property mix, guest expectations, language, messaging habits, privacy rules and staff workflows. QR3X should preserve the same utility-first foundation while changing the content, contact route, pilot scope and operational ownership for each market.

Shared platform foundation

What remains consistent across markets?

Utility first

Useful guest information, services and offers should work before optional promotional or AR layers.

Owned action route

The property must approve and operate the contact, booking or request route. It should not default to a channel the team cannot support.

Dashboard evidence

Scans, views, feedback and action intent are useful signals, but they are not automatically confirmed sales.

Privacy-aware setup

Collect only what is needed, use clear purpose and consent, and obtain local advice before deployment.

Channel differences

QR3X should not be positioned as WhatsApp-only.

WhatsApp can be practical in Bali, Phuket, Dubai and Sri Lanka, depending on the property. The United States should use a channel-adaptive approach with approved web, booking, email, phone or consent-based text routes. Current public demonstrations use WhatsApp, so alternative integrations require approved scope.

WhatsApp-led or mixed markets

Use WhatsApp only when the property has clear response ownership, service hours and fallback routes.

United States

Keep the Guest Hub, feedback, rewards, analytics and optional AR. Define the final action channel separately rather than assuming WhatsApp.

Research method

Official context is separated from product claims.

Market pages use official tourism and data-protection sources for dated context. Tourism volume is not treated as QR3X demand, customer adoption or guaranteed revenue. Privacy and messaging references are operational considerations, not legal advice.

Market FAQ

Direct answers before a regional discussion.

Does a market page mean QR3X already has customers there?

No. The pages describe market suitability, operational differences and possible pilot approaches. They do not claim customer adoption, offices or partnerships.

Why is the United States different from the WhatsApp-led markets?

U.S. hospitality should not be treated as WhatsApp-first. QR3X can still provide the Guest Hub, feedback, rewards, analytics and optional AR, while the final action route is agreed separately.

Are the market statistics sales forecasts?

No. Official tourism figures provide context only. They are not QR3X demand forecasts or revenue guarantees.

Are all local languages already available?

No. Language scope must be confirmed during a pilot. Market suitability does not mean every local language is available in the current demonstrations.

Does QR3X provide local legal compliance advice?

No. QR3X provides product and operational guidance. Each property should obtain qualified local legal advice for privacy, messaging and guest-contact requirements.
